For Graduates

The Process

  1. Check your credits
    Prospective graduates should check with their advisors to be sure that they will have sufficient academic credits to complete their graduation requirements by their expected graduation date.

  2. Financial Matters
    Students must meet all financial obligations before their diploma and transcript can be released. It is the student's responsibility to monitor his/her account periodically between now and graduation for any charges being transferred from the health center, the library, parking or various other departments within the University. Questions concerning student accounts may be directed to the Bursar's Office at (610) 519-4258.

  3. Complete a Prospective Graduate Form
    You will need to complete a Prospective Graduate Form to indicate how your name should appear on your diploma and to alert your college to begin the graduation degree audit process. Follow the instructions below to complete the Prospective Graduate Form for your particular degree program.

  4. Check your Prospective Graduate status
    At the beginning of the Spring Semester, prospective graduates can verify their individual status through myNOVA. On the Student tab, go to the Graduation Infomation channel and choose "Verify Diploma Information." These instructions also will be provided via email by the Registrar's Office.

    If graduation status is not verified by the Registrar's Office Graduation List, the graduate's name will not be included on lists that permit cap and gown pick up (unless they have received prior approval to participate in the Commencement Ceremony from the Academic Dean of your College). Only graduates who have completed all of their degree requirements will be listed in the Commencement Program and no diploma will be produced for those who have not completed all requirements. If graduates are uncertain of their status, they should contact the Academic Dean of their College.

Master Degree Candidates

If you are a Master Degree candidate, please note that you must initiate the process for receiving your Master's Degree. The steps below indicate the starting point for each particular college.

  • Business: Form available in the Graduate Programs Office in Bartley Hall. The form should be completed and returned the semester before you plan to graduate.
  • Nursing: Download Graduate ApplicationPDF icon and instructions.
  • Liberal Arts & Sciences: Submit your Prospective Graduate Form online via myNOVA - go to the Graduation Information channel on the Student tab.
  • Engineering: Complete the Graduation Application and submit to your departmental office prior to registration for your final semester. Be sure to check the late January submission deadline.
